Details of IFSC Code for Axis Bank, Vikas Nagar, Dehradun
Here are some of the key details that come with the IFSC Code UTIB0002802 of Axis Bank for its branch located in Dehradun, within the district of Dehradun in the state of Uttarakhand.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Axis Bank |
| IFSC Code | UTIB0002802 |
| Branch | Vikas Nagar |
| City | Dehradun |
| District | Dehradun |
| State | Uttarakhand |
| Address | Ground Floor Property No 33 Nagar Palika No 1187 Ward No 3 Chakrata Road Main Market Vikas Nagar |

What Is IFSC Code and Why Is It Important?
I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code, an 11-character alphanumeric code provided by the Reserve Bank of India. Every bank branch, including Axis Bank located in Vikas Nagar, Dehradun, Uttarakhand, is provided with a unique IFSC like UTIB0002802 to ensure that online payments reach the right destination.
The IFSC Code is important because:
- It uniquely identifies the Axis Bank branch in Dehradun.
- It helps N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S systems route the transfer securely.
- It avoids any errors or confusions between multiple branches of the same bank across different places like Dehradun and Dehradun.
- It reduces errors in fund transfers and improves accuracy.
- It allows sender banks to validate and confirm branch details before processing payments.
There are thousands of branches across Uttarakhand and the rest of India and the IFSC Code ensures that transactions meant for Axis Bank in Vikas Nagar do not get mixed with another location.
Format of the IFSC Code UTIB0002802
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Axis Bank, has an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): Show the bank code. For Axis Bank, these letters represent the bank's short name.
- 5th character: Is always zero and is kept for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): Represent the specific branch code assigned to branches such as Vikas Nagar in Dehradun.
For example, the IFSC Code UTIB0002802 of Axis Bank for the Vikas Nagar bran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Dehradun and Uttarakhand correctly.

How to Use IFSC Code UTIB0002802 for Online Transfers?
Once you have the IFSC Code UTIB0002802 for the Vikas Nagar branch of Axis Bank in Dehradun, you can initiate your fund transfers using any digital method:
NEFT
Add the beneficiary's name, account number, and IFSC Code UTIB0002802. The transfer is completed in batches. It is useful for both personal and business payments.
RTGS
Used for payments over 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.
IMPS
Instant 24×7 transfers. Requires the recipient's account details and Axis Bank IFSC Code UTIB0002802.
No matter which payment method you use, the IFSC Code must be correct. If you enter the wrong IFSC Code for the Axis Bank Vikas Nagar in Dehradun, your payment can get delayed or might not go through at all.
